Martin Damm Upsets Daniil Medvedev at Winston-Salem

The young American secures his first top-10 victory ahead of the U.S. Open

Category: Sports

Wild-card entrant Martin Damm stunned top-seeded Daniil Medvedev, winning 7-5, 6-3 in just 1 hour, 22 minutes at the Winston-Salem Open.

Why it matters: This victory marks Damm's first career win over a top-10 opponent and boosts his confidence ahead of the upcoming U.S. Open.

  • Damm entered the match believing he could compete with Medvedev, the former world No. 1.
  • The win showcases Damm's growth as a player, having previously faced elite opponents like Alex de Minaur and Ben Shelton.
  • This victory serves as a turning point for Damm, reinforcing his belief in his abilities against top-tier players.

Driving the news: Damm's upset of Medvedev occurred during the second round of the ATP 250 event in Winston-Salem, North Carolina.

  • The match featured tight competition, with Damm saving both break points he faced and capitalizing on Medvedev's errors.
  • Medvedev struggled throughout the match, landing only 40% of unreturned serves and committing 29 unforced errors.
  • Damm's aggressive play led to him winning 20 of 28 net points, contrasting sharply with Medvedev's two out of four.

What they're saying: Damm expressed mixed feelings of doubt and belief leading up to the match.

  • “I did believe, but obviously there’s always a little bit of doubt playing with a top guy like that,” Damm said.
  • After the match, he noted, “I’m super happy to close it out that way and get my first top 10 win.”
  • He acknowledged the crowd's support for Medvedev, hoping he gained respect through his performance.

By the numbers: Damm's statistical advantages were evident throughout the match.

  • Damm made only nine unforced errors compared to Medvedev's 29, highlighting his efficiency.
  • He won 20 of 28 points at the net, demonstrating his tactical superiority in that area.
  • The match lasted 1 hour and 22 minutes, with Damm sealing the victory with a service winner.
